Help with sorting and classification

Hi all 🙂

Could you help me move this logic from Excel to Power BI? I need to filter products into type I or II using the following process:
  • Sort revenue from highest to lowest.
  • Calculate the total sum of revenue.
  • Calculate 80% of the total revenue.
  • And if a product's revenue is part of the top 80%, it's classified as Type I; otherwise, it's Type II.

Thanks!

Hi @Julia_Mav ,

 

1. you can click transform data to go into power query editor, select sorting method and apply it.

vkaiyuemsft_0-1726119600613.png

 

2. you can create measures to calculate the total revenue and 80% of the total revenue respectively.

 

Total Revenue = SUM('Table'[Revenue])

 

Revenue Target = [Total Revenue] * 0.8

 

vkaiyuemsft_1-1726119640048.png


3. You can create calculation columns for categorization.

Column = 
VAR _sum =
    SUM ( 'Table'[Revenue] )
VAR _80 = _sum * 0.8
VAR _rev =
    CALCULATE (
        SUM ( 'Table'[Revenue] ),
        FILTER ( 'Table', 'Table'[Revenue] >= EARLIER ( 'Table'[Revenue] ) )
    )
RETURN
    IF ( _rev <= _80, "I", "II" )
